The 2017 Minnesota High School All Hockey Hair Team has been unveiled and it is as fantastic as ever
YouTube/Game On! Minnesota
In what has become one of the most highly anticipated honors in high school sports, the ten members of this year's Minnesota State High School All Hockey Hair Team have been announced.
The team is named by John King, a 43-year-old marketing executive and native Minnesotan. Thanks to his videos each year following the Minnesota Boys High School Hockey State Tournament, the hair of the players has become nearly as popular as the actual games.
Barry Melrose of ESPN did an E:60 special on King and the All Hockey Hair Team in 2016. In speaking with the players, it was clear that they spend all season prepping their hair in hopes of having it showcased at the tournament.
"I would love to be on [the All Hockey Hair Team]," one player told Melrose. "It was one of my goals for this year."
Here are some of the players from the Melrose E:60 special:
This year's Most Outstanding Hair went to Reagan Garden from St. Cloud Cathedral High School.
"The don't tell you his middle name is Olive, because he brought unlimited salad to the tournament for everyone," said King, referring to Reagan's long hair. "And man did we need this kid."
